Transaction 57e89829102bfece3161d1bccb4f342641bde0dc0e245b55cf4c3029a9bfd04e
1 Input
1 Output
-
57e89829102bfece3161d1bccb4f342641bde0dc0e245b55cf4c3029a9bfd04e:0
- value
- 3194652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 421d19f1822eb30df63a1177836910266b5c9c52 OP_EQUAL
- address
- 37ibPCd7qDcR1RoDWAd1YL1LgEVV8dDQff